Welcome to the Muslim Alumni Network (MAN)!
 
The Muslim Alumni Network seeks to facilitate networking between Muslim alumni as they progress in their careers, help alumni assist current Muslim students through mentorship, and provide advisory support for initiatives to enhance the Muslim community on campus and in the surrounding area. Through our organization’s engagement with alumni and current students, we hope to foster a lifelong bond with the University of Minnesota.

 

Offerings from this Network include:
  • Networking opportunities.
  • Social events. 
  • Service opportunities.
  • Muslim Student Association (MSA) and Al-Madinah Cultural Center (AMCC) collaborations.
